Background Info For Don’t Touch That Flower

This story is about a Squirrel who becomes too protective over a new flower that has sprung to life. What a perfect story for a Spring-Themed companion to The Leaf Theif. Bird is there to help guide Squirrel like he did with lovely leaves to fresh flowers. The main idea of this book is what a flower needs to grow. This will soon be a classic read and the perfect picture book to read for many grade levels and young readers. I can’t forget to mention that this story introduced many signs of spring to integrate that idea as well as well as the right way to allow plants to grow. Finally, Squirrel wakes up on a new day to see the freshest flowers growing. He loves the beautiful flowers!

Don’t Touch That Flower Sequence Cards and Printable

Dive into the story’s sequence with these engaging cards and printables, fostering comprehension and storytelling skills. We love to use these using pocket charts while reading the story together, then use the sequencing sheet to work on independently.

Number Fill-ins and Counting Activities to Extend Don’t Touch That Flower

Check out these Don’t Touch That Flower Activities to help develop numeracy skills with differentiated fill-ins, counting mats, and counting-on exercises, making math enjoyable and accessible for all learners. We use these in small groups independently while the teacher is working on other areas.
